Position Objective

The Sage administrator is responsible for all transactions into the Sage X3 ERP system and accounting for processing entries and materials. They will verify transactions are accurate before being closed and charged. The individual must learn the current manufacturing processes. The processes are not limited to but include processes to produce cannabis extracts/products of all forms using EtOH and hydrocarbon extraction methods, subsequent refinement processes, and infusion. They will be under the general supervision of the Lab Manager.

Major Functions

Work Order Management and Administration (40%)

  • Opening, reviewing, and closing work orders with precision and accuracy.
  • Tracking production on work orders to monitor progress and resource allocation efficiently.
  • Providing data and reports as requested facilitates timely and informed decision-making by stakeholders, enhancing operational management.
  • Evaluate purchase orders (POs) and receipts to ensure accuracy and compliance with established procedures and financial records.
  • Sage Input – Employee Training and Review

Inventory and Record Management (30%)

  • Digitizing physical records by transferring them into a digital filing system, ensuring accurate and organized storage for easy retrieval and efficient management.
  • Confirm physical inventory counts match inventory records through cycle counting.
  • Maintaining precise inventory records to ensure consistency and reliability in stock management and distribution processes.

Safety, Compliance, and Teamwork (30%)

  • Observe and maintain the highest standards of 5S while performing routine tasks to operate, clean, and maintain on-site refinement and manufacturing equipment daily
  • Ensure adherence to safety standards and expectations and address safety concerns
  • Work effectively with other team members and integrating with the company culture
  • Willing to perform additional duties as necessary to maintain a compliant, clean, safe, and inviting environment for our team members and customers supporting all licensed activities

Please note that the percentage allocation is a general estimate and may vary based on business needs and priorities.
